The Role

What you will own.

You will join the research pod that designs how our systems form and judge ideas about markets. Rather than being handed a dataset and a target, you will help shape the questions themselves — turning vague market intuition into precise, falsifiable hypotheses, then building the experiments that decide whether they survive. Expect to read widely, argue about methodology, write careful code, and defend conclusions with evidence. Your work feeds directly into how the lab decides what is real.

Responsibilities

  • Translate market observations into precise, falsifiable hypotheses with explicit success criteria.
  • Design and run backtests and out-of-sample experiments that resist overfitting, lookahead and survivorship bias.
  • Build reproducible research notebooks and pipelines others can rerun and trust.
  • Quantify uncertainty honestly — confidence intervals, multiple-testing corrections, regime sensitivity.
  • Write clear research memos and present in reviews, including the ideas that failed.

Qualifications

  • Strong foundation in probability, statistics or time-series analysis.
  • Comfortable writing clean, tested Python with NumPy and pandas.
  • Evidence of rigorous empirical work — a thesis, competition, paper or serious project.
  • Able to reason about bias, variance and why a backtest might be lying to you.
  • Clear written and verbal scientific communication.
